Miracle fruit plants produce a small, bright red, edible berry that causes people to perceive sour and bitter foods as sweet. The effect lasts for 2 hours and works best on acidic foods such as citrus and tomatoes or bitter foods like dark chocolate and coffee. The berries are great for diabetics because they are a natural way to make foods sweet without adding any sugar.
